WebThere are a number of possible causes of sudden blurred vision in one eye including: Optic neuritis - An inflammation of the optic nerve Acute glaucoma – A fast rise in eye pressure that will be accompanied by pain and blurred vision. Retinal detachment – A serious but rare condition where the retina separates from its blood source. Web8 aug. 2024 · 3. Something on or under your contact is causing scratchiness. You may experience issues like blurriness on … WebThere are a few reasons why digital eye strain occurs: Blinking less often when looking at a screen than otherwise. Holding a device too close or too far from one’s eyes. Extended exposure to blue light. Improperly adjusted lighting on the screen. Poor posture while sitting in front of a screen.
